E-Bike Battery Spacer
Description
I made this part to adapt an older (still good) battery for an e-bike. Spent way too much time looking through Amazon, Aliexpress, and eBay for one that matched the existing 4-pin and length but that was next to impossible (at a fair price). So I ordered a longer one and this shim made the batteries interchangeable. You may have to elongate the wires for the low/full gauge, but these had so much slack I didn't have to. I would recommend adding a nonconductive filler inside to keep the batteries from sliding up and down causing potential fatigue or failure. This adapter is a snap-fit to the battery. 91mm OD 87.5mm ID & a 1mm lip female top and male bottom. I needed a 25mm spacer and longer screws by the same amount. M3x50mm worked for me and Home Depo had them on hand. I used an XT60 (an XT30 would have worked for the 15 amps this controller can actually put out) to adapt the new harness to the existing controller. CAUTION, there is a remaining charge in the controller so cut and solder 1 wire at a time. After it's mounted to the frame I had to trim the bottom cup to fit the old battery that had different locations for the on-off switch and charging port.
